The prices for laundromats in Chicago can vary depending on the location, services offered, and type of laundromat. However, compared to other major cities, laundromats in Chicago tend to have prices that are on the lower side.
For example, the average price for a wash and dry cycle at a laundromat in Chicago is around $3 to $5. This is lower than the average prices in cities like New York or San Francisco, where the same service can cost up to $7 or $8. Additionally, many laundromats in Chicago offer discounts for large loads or multiple wash and dry cycles, making it even more affordable for customers.
Some laundromats in Chicago also offer additional services such as folding and ironing, which can be more expensive than just washing and drying. However, these services are still relatively affordable compared to other major cities. For example, fold and press services can cost around $1.50 per item in Chicago, while the same service can cost up to $3 or $4 in other cities.
Another thing to consider is that laundromats in Chicago offer different types of machines, like coin-operated machines, and card-operated machines, which can affect the prices. Coin-operated laundromats are usually cheaper than card-operated laundromats, but they require customers to have cash on hand.
Overall, laundromats in Chicago generally have prices that are lower than those in other major cities. This makes Chicago a cost-effective option for those who need to do their laundry.
